Let me applaud ARM for this, and contrast it with Texas Instruments who
release a version of gcc for the MSP430 at
http://software-dl.ti.com/msp430/msp430_public_sw/mcu/msp430/MSPGCC/
latest/index_FDS.html
This page does include gcc source code - but it is incomplete - all Gnat
and gnatlib sources have been deleted, so simply enabling Ada and
building the cross-tools won't work.
So when I get round to revising the MSP430 Ada project (soon I hope) it
won't be based on TI's own sources but the FSF code.
